MY BIO

Artist | Graphic Designer | Entrepreneur

Annelies Veeze is a communication designer and self-taught visual artist based in Haarlem, the Netherlands. After completing VWO-B secondary education, she began her career in the advertising industry, gaining practical experience before founding her own business in 1988. Her professional background encompasses creative thinking, concept development, and visual design, evolving from traditional print media to digital platforms such as websites and online shops.

Veeze primarily serves mid-sized businesses in her communication work, bridging the gap between in-house capabilities and large agencies. As an artist, she works in an abstract and engaged style, often addressing themes inspired by current events, politics, and the influence of (social) media. Her work explores concepts such as charisma, respect, loyalty, resilience, and well-being.

Her artistic practice is characterized by experimentation with a wide range of materials, surfaces, and techniques. Drawing inspiration from everyday life, Veeze’s work is driven by admiration and a sense of wonder, often containing underlying layers of meaning that invite reflection.

In recent years, she has increasingly shifted her focus toward her art practice, dedicating as much time and energy as possible to her creative work alongside her ongoing communication business.

Artist statement

Making art, for me, is an act of inquiry and discovery. Each piece begins with a question—about society, nature, or the hidden tensions that shape our daily lives. I approach my work as a form of visual journalism: not to provide answers, but to reveal, challenge, and invite reflection.

Experimentation is at the heart of my process. I enjoy combining techniques and materials, searching for unexpected ways to translate my ideas into visual form. I work with cardboard, wood, and packaging—materials that already carry traces of time—allowing their imperfections and histories to guide the direction of the work. Through layering, deconstructing, and reassembling, I build compositions that balance abstraction with meaning. Architectural forms, rhythm, and order provide a structure, but I let intuition and curiosity lead the way.

I am always seeking the right tone—finding methods to make the message both intriguing and accessible, so that viewers are drawn in and encouraged to reflect. Themes of power, ecology, and human connection run through my practice, but I am most interested in the spaces between—where systems overlap, where nature and society intersect, where unseen networks operate.

Ultimately, my process is both reflective and open-ended. I want my work to slow viewers down, to create space for dialogue and contemplation—inviting others to look closer, question, and connect.
